Hyperliquid's HYPE token has recently hit record levels, buoyed by higher derivatives activity, institutional investments, and a buyback mechanism funded by token fees. CEO Matt Hougan stated that tokenized real-world assets could reach $200 trillion in the future. HYPE reached an all-time high of $88-$90 this month, with its market value nearing $20 billion.
The rally was driven by Hyperliquid's core perpetual-futures business, where trading activity fuels token buybacks through the Assistance Fund. Institutional demand has grown, with US-listed HYPE ETFs attracting investments and individual wallets accumulating HYPE for staking. Bitwise launched a spot HYPE ETF in May, providing regulated exposure to the token.
Hougan sees Hyperliquid as a multi-asset trading platform due to HIP-3, which enables independent builders to launch perpetual markets for various assets beyond cryptocurrencies. Hougan's $200 trillion valuation is part of his broader thesis on tokenizing $600 trillion worth of global assets, including equities, bonds, and real estate.
He has estimated that institutions, including pension funds and central banks, hold $100-$200 trillion in assets, which could significantly flow into digital assets like HYPE with minor allocations.
